Data Cable Basics: A Comprehensive Guide
Understanding a fundamental aspects of data cables is crucial for reliable network performance . These cables, also known as communication cables or transmission lines, facilitate the movement of digital information between devices. There are several common types, each with its own characteristics and designed purpose.
- Coaxial Cable: Often used for television signals and older networks, it offers good shielding against interference.
- Twisted Pair Cable: This prevalent type comes in two main varieties - Shielded Twisted Pair (STP) which provides extra protection from electromagnetic noise, and Unshielded Twisted Pair (UTP), a more economical option for many applications.
- Fiber Optic Cable: Employing light to transmit data, fiber optic cables provide exceptionally high bandwidth and are resistant to electrical interference – ideal for long distances or environments requiring secure communication.

Troubleshooting Common Data Cable Issues and Failures
Having cord difficulties? Don't quickly assume it’s a major failure. Often, simple problem-solving can fix the matter. To begin, check both tips of the wire for any visible injury, such as bends or unraveling. After that, try a another socket on your device; the original unit might be faulty. If you have various cables, test with another to see if it's a cable-specific flaw. In conclusion, remember that data lines can degrade over time, so renewal might be necessary.
